Why is the trust score of snairb.com very low?

The website "snairb.com" appears to be a scam. Here are the reasons:

1. Lack of Information: The website provides very little information about its purpose, services, or the company behind it. Legitimate websites usually have detailed "About Us" and "Contact" pages.

2. Suspicious Domain Name: The domain name "snairb.com" does not seem to be related to any known legitimate business or organization. It's always a red flag when a website's domain name is unusual or doesn't align with its purported purpose.

3. Generic Content: The content on the website is very generic and lacks specific details. Legitimate websites typically provide clear and detailed information about their services, products, or purpose.

4. Lack of Security Information: There is no mention of security measures such as data encryption, secure payment processing, or privacy policies. This is concerning, especially if the website deals with sensitive information.

5. No User Reviews or Testimonials: Legitimate websites often feature user reviews or testimonials to build trust. The absence of such content on this website is a red flag.

6. Unprofessional Design: The website's design appears to be basic and unprofessional, which is not typical of established and trustworthy businesses.

7. No Social Media Presence: A lack of links to official social media pages or a small number of followers can be a sign that the website is not well-established or legitimate.

8. Unusual URL Structure: The URL structure of the website is not typical of professional or well-established websites. It may include random characters or unnecessary subdomains.

9. Lack of Contact Information: Legitimate websites usually provide multiple ways to contact them, such as a physical address, phone number, and email. The absence of this information is a red flag.

10. High-Risk Domain Age: While the domain age is not always a definitive indicator, a relatively new domain (especially if it's less than a year old) can be a red flag, especially when combined with other suspicious factors.

It's important to exercise caution when interacting with unfamiliar websites, especially if they exhibit multiple red flags like the ones mentioned above.
